Although not sure thar I completely understood what you are willing to do, but regarding your question; "Is it okay Islamically to vent frustrations and suggestions by writing a letter?" I'd say yes, it's (very) ok, it's even (mostahab) recommended to change the bad or the faulty situation with every possible mean.., even with direct confrontation. Didn't a woman come complaining to Rasulo Allah (Sa), with a massage from her and every single woman in the village to the prophet (sa)? Hasn't a woman faced Calipha Omar ibn Alkhattab (ra) in the mosque when he made a mistake? So, there's nothing wrong in calling for your (you and your fellow sisters in this mosque) rights, especially when it's critical for your iman (faith - and not imam :) ) and deen.
